We were invited to send our titles for review in Poetry Scotland, and are delighted by Sally Evans’s response to five of our titles: strange fruits by Maria C. McCarthy; A Radiance by Bethany W. Pope; Unauthorised Person by Philip Kane (described in the review as ‘Medway’s Mephistopheles’); The Strangest Thankyou by Richard Thomas; and our anthology of poetry and short fiction, Unexplored Territory, edited by Maria C McCarthy.

Here is the opening of the review:

A huge amount of energy has gone into launching these new publications by the new pressĀ Cultured Llama, and it has obviously mostly come from Maria C. McCarthy. To start publishing with six full books demands courage, and there is little sign of inexperience in the finished articles.
